WebbThe Russell 2000 Index is a small-cap U.S. stock market index that makes up the smallest 2,000 stocks in the Russell 3000 Index. ... As of 31 December 2024, the weighted average market capitalization of a company in the index is approximately $2.76 billion and the median market capitalization is approximately $950 million. Webb27 mars 2024 · Market Capitalization is the aggregate dollar-value of all outstanding shares of a company's stock. This means, if a company has 15 million shares of stock out in the public markets and each of those shares is valued at $10, then that company has a "market cap" of $150 million. Market cap is the current "total value" of a public company …
